Instrument Meteorological Rating (IMC)

The IMC rating allows a pilot to fly in visibility worse than the minimum allowed for a PPL holder. More specifically one can fly in conditions where the earth's surface is not visible. These are known as instrument flight conditions.

It must be noted that the IMC is a lesser qualification than the full Instrument Rating (it can not be used as a replacement). For example it is does not allow the pilot to fly in restricted airspace.


The Syllabus

The course will start with the basic instrument flying skills, including straight and level flight, turns, climbs and descents.

You will then progress to instrument navigation. The following navigational aids will be taught:

  • Instrument Landing System (ILS).
  • Automatic Direction Finder (ADF).
  • VOR Navigation.
  • Non-Directional Beacon (NBD).
  • Surveillance Radar Approach (SRA).
  • Distance Measuring Equipment (DME).
  • VHF Direction Finder (VDF).

These aids will mastered using instrument holds, procedural let-downs and route flying.


IMC - Training Requirements

To obtain a IMC rating requires a minimum of 15 hours dual training. Of which 10 hours must be flown using the aircraft's instruments alone. A screen will normally be used in the aircraft to simulate the instrument conditions.

When the student is confident a flight test will follow. This will usually consist of cross country navigation, an instrument hold and a procedural let down.

The student must also pass one multiple choice ground exam to obtain their IMC rating,


PreRequisites

To apply for a IMC rating one must:

  • hold a valid PPL(A)
  • have at least 10 hours Pilot in Command (PIC) experience since obtaining their PPL
  • be in possesion of a Class Two Medical Certificate.

There is no age restriction in applying for a IMC rating.


Validity

The IMC rating is valid for 25 months from the date of issue.

The IMC rating is valid in the UK only.
